MP's pledge for cancer campaign
Drive to push up UK cancer survival rates
South West Beds MP Andrew Selous has joined hundreds of people in signing up to a new cancer campaign.
Cancer Research UK's Cancer Commitment aims to make the UK's cancer survival rates among the best in Europe within 10 years.
Mr Selous said: "I am delighted to pledge my support for Cancer Research UK's vital campaign. Cancer remains the public's number one fear.
"With a concerted effort from the next Parliament, we can give hope to millions of people affected by cancer."
In the past 30 years, the UK's 10-year survival rates have doubled, but still lag behind the best-performing countries in Europe, which include Sweden, Norway and Finland.
John Spiers, head of public affairs and campaigning at Cancer Research UK, said: "To consign today's cancer challenges to tomorrow's history books, we must act now. Our thousands of scientists and our millions of supporters are hoping to see MPs in the next Parliament step up to the challenge."
